I found out that I have passed the Homeland Security background check required for my Coast Guard license, now I am in the final phase, where a Coast Guard evaluator determines how many tons my masters license will list. It’s a moot point, really. 50 tons or 100 tons will not change my plans. The BVI’s inspired me – so many boats for sale, with no taxes! I found a company that is soliciting captain/chef teams for one year contracts running charter cats out of Tortola, which seems like a great way to introduce Janis to living aboard, all the while earning some extra dough and shopping for our own boat!
